Output 373b2c756c60b6160161756f6c9ebebd01db5ad0e78bba10a6d8bc2033854860:1

value
1508421766
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 066514a186422daab92badfb809b599b5ad4f68f OP_EQUALVERIFY OP_CHECKSIG
address
1ap9MW6j7wTMivouGsk33ZXjxx917hw5x
transaction
373b2c756c60b6160161756f6c9ebebd01db5ad0e78bba10a6d8bc2033854860
spent
true